In the novel The Man in the Brown Suit, Caroline James is the caretaker of the Mill House, a large house belonging to Sir Eustace Pedler, M.P. at Marlow. She lives in the lodge at the entrance of the house with her husband John who serves as the gardener. At the time of the events in the book, the Mill House had been put up for let. One of her main duties is to welcome potential tenants and hand them the keys to the house. Sir Eustace considered Caroline a good cook. After the discovery of the body of a murdered woman in the house, Sir Eustace was forced to offer her double pay in order to keep her on.
